Finom vs Vivid Money
short answerBoth are traditional neobanks. Finom is built for SMB & startups; Vivid Money pays yield on balances. Compare custody, license, FX markup and fees field by field below.
Finom: SMB/freelancer banking across the EU.
Vivid Money: Cashback + investing; custodial crypto.
